From source file:org.jajuk.ui.views.StatView.java

/**
 * Collection size bars./*from   www .jav a  2s.  c  o  m*/
 * 
 * @return the chart
 */
private ChartPanel createCollectionSize() {
    try {
        final DateFormat additionFormatter = UtilString.getAdditionDateFormatter();
        CategoryDataset cdata = null;
        JFreeChart jfchart = null;
        int iMonthsNumber = 5; // number of mounts we show, mounts
        // before are set together in 'before'
        long lSizeByMonth[] = new long[iMonthsNumber + 1];
        // contains size ( in Go ) for each month, first cell is before
        // data
        int[] iMonths = getMonths(iMonthsNumber);
        ReadOnlyIterator<Track> tracks = TrackManager.getInstance().getTracksIterator();
        while (tracks.hasNext()) {
            Track track = tracks.next();
            int i = Integer.parseInt(additionFormatter.format(track.getDiscoveryDate())) / 100;
            for (int j = 0; j < iMonthsNumber + 1; j++) {
                if (i <= iMonths[j]) {
                    lSizeByMonth[j] += track.getTotalSize();
                }
            }
        }
        double[][] data = new double[1][iMonthsNumber + 1];
        for (int i = 0; i < iMonthsNumber + 1; i++) {
            data[0][i] = (double) lSizeByMonth[i] / 1073741824;
        }
        cdata = DatasetUtilities.createCategoryDataset(new String[] { "" }, getMonthsLabels(iMonthsNumber),
                data);
        // chart, use local copy of method to use better format string for
        // tooltips
        jfchart = createBarChart3D(Messages.getString("StatView.7"), // chart
                // title
                Messages.getString("StatView.8"), // domain axis label
                Messages.getString("StatView.9"), // range axis label
                cdata, // data
                PlotOrientation.VERTICAL, // orientation
                false, // include legend
                true, // tooltips
                false, // urls
                "{1} = {2} GB");
        CategoryPlot plot = jfchart.getCategoryPlot();
        CategoryAxis axis = plot.getDomainAxis();
        new CategoryLabelPosition(RectangleAnchor.TOP, TextBlockAnchor.TOP_RIGHT, TextAnchor.TOP_RIGHT,
                -Math.PI / 8.0, CategoryLabelWidthType.CATEGORY, 0);
        axis.setCategoryLabelPositions(CategoryLabelPositions.STANDARD);
        // set the background color for the chart...
        plot.setNoDataMessage(Messages.getString("StatView.10"));
        plot.setForegroundAlpha(0.5f);
        plot.setBackgroundAlpha(0.5f);
        // plot.setBackgroundImage(IconLoader.IMAGES_STAT_PAPER).getImage());
        return new ChartPanel(jfchart);
    } catch (Exception e) {
        Log.error(e);
        return null;
    }
}
